Question on quantity of food and day 2.

1775 Views 3 Replies 2 Participants Last post by  Kevin W
I am doing this diet for the first time and am almost successfully about to complete my day 1. My present weight is 180 lbs and have to reach around 135 lbs, so I might do this multiple times with break in between depending upon the results I get from this first round. I would like to list down my day here so that I get to know if I am doing something wrong.

Day 1:
- Before breakfast: 2 glasses of water with some lemon drops.
- 50 mins walk.
- Breakfast: 1 Apple.
- Lunch: 1 cup of Cantaloupe.
- Evening: 2.5 cups of watermelon.
- Dinner: May be 4-5 strawberries or 0.5 cup of cantaloupe. (am yet to have dinner)

Did I eat very less today or is the quantity okay? I wasn't feeling hungry at all in the entire day but now at the end of day, am feeling tired and little hungry. I had about 8-9 glasses of water by now and still would have 2 more glasses.

Plan for Day 2:
- Before breakfast: 2 glasses of water with some lemon drops.
- Walk for 30-40 mins.
- Breakfast: 1 Boiled potato.
- Lunch: Have made a huge salad with cucumbers, some onions, tomatoes and carrots.
- Evening: Steamed green peas, yellow corn. Raw cucumber, carrot and beet.

Am worried about my calorie intake for day 1. Also, I somewhere read that tomatoes are not allowed on day 2, but I already made a salad with about 2 large tomatoes. Any idea if that's true and why it's not allowed on day 2?

I feel littleeee light, but I doubt that I would have lost any weight today. Should I continue walking for all 7 days? Any other suggestions or tips.

Hello

Thanks for sharing your plan.

Day 1 looks good, it's always good to add lemon to your water if you like. Also, you can even add a little salt to a glass or 2. Especially if you sweat, your body will need salt back. On days like day 1 you are not getting any salt really.

Day 2 looks goo,d I am big on having some fat on the potato. I never comment on what's read elsewhere, I cannot help with stripped down versions of this plan. My assumption is there is nobody there to help with those plans for a big reason.

So far you seem to be headed in the perfect direction.

You an exercise as you see fit. It can really help boost your metabolism, however only if your heart rate hits a certain level, that's why HIT or Boost training is so good.
